ArsZeeqq about Kidaro: "I'm really happy for him, finally, the guy will be playing not with a bunch of actors."

05.04.2025
53
3 min.

Commentator Arseniy ArsZeeqq Usov shared his opinion about the updated OG Esports roster on his personal Telegram channel. Before becoming a commentator, Arseniy was an active coach for various teams. He spent quite a long time as the coach of Virtus Pro, and in 2019, the roster showed good results under his leadership.

You say that OG's roster is weak, but I look at it from a different perspective. I am really happy for Kidaro, finally, he will be playing not with a bunch of actors who need constant supervision, but at least with more or less "straightforward" people, and now there will be no need to wonder if you lost the match because you played poorly or because someone decided to make a profit.

It should be noted that OG had previously been accused of match-fixing. This started as early as 2021. Support player Tommy Taiga Li was suspected of betting on matches involving his own team. Initially, both the player and the organization denied it, but in 2024, the player admitted that he had indeed placed bets on the team's matches during majors and other major tournaments.
